Churchill Downs Inc. seeks to drop racing for jai alai at Calder

Churchill Downs Inc. has asked Florida gambling regulators to determine how many jai alai performances it would need to conduct in order to retain its licenses to operate slot machines at its Calder Race Course and Casino in Miami.

Churchill Downs spokesman John Asher dies at 62

Churchill Downs spokesman John Asher dies at 62

John Asher, whose love for horse racing and the Kentucky Derby steered him away from a highly successful career in radio and made him the lead spokesman for Churchill Downs as vice president of communications, died suddenly Monday morning of an apparent heart attack. He was 62.

Santa Anita moving ahead with plans to build 800 stalls

Santa Anita is proceeding with plans to build 800 stalls on a parking lot adjacent to the racetrack, officials told the California Horse Racing Board on Thursday.

Northern California 2019 racing dates still up in the air

The Southern California Thoroughbred schedule will be largely unchanged in 2019, but the Northern California schedule, particularly July and August, remains unresolved, according to discussions during an hour-long meeting of the California Horse Racing Board’s dates committee on Wednesday.

TOBA names finalists for owner of year

The Thoroughbred Owners and Breeders Association has named eFive Racing, Godolphin, Juddmonte Farms, Rockingham Ranch, and the partnership of Winchell Thoroughbreds and Three Chimneys Farm as the finalists for the TOBA National Owner of the Year.

Breeders' Cup to give future wagering another try

Breeders' Cup plans to offer parimutuel future wagering on several of the races Nov. 2-3 at Churchill Downs, according to multiple racing officials with knowledge of the plans.
